Using Electronic Journal Notifications
Keeping up with new issues of your favorite electronic journals is simple when you use table of contents notifications available from electronic journal publishers. Notifications are often available in two formats from most journal publishers. Email notifications are sent to your chosen email address with the latest table of contents information as it is available. RSS feeds display new articles in your RSS feed reader of choice, like Google Reader or Bloglines, as they are added to the electronic journal. Most electronic journals feature instructions on subscribing to notifications; visit your favorites to set up alerts of your own!
